The ANU WellBeing study: a protocol for a quasi-factorial randomised controlled trial of the effectiveness of an Internet support group and an automated Internet intervention for depression

Griffiths, Kathleen M; Crisp, Dimity; Christensen, Helen; Mackinnon, Andrew J; Bennett, Kylie

Description

BACKGROUND Recent projections suggest that by the year 2030 depression will be the primary cause of disease burden among developed countries. Delivery of accessible consumer-focused evidenced-based services may be an important element in reducing this burden. Many consumers report a preference for self-help modes of delivery.
